Hostellerie St Barnabe details:  The hostelry welcomes you in the heart of the Alsace region in the Ballons des Vosges Natural Park.

After two years of renovation works that were performed using natural materials, the Hostellerie Saint-Barnabé joined the Hôtels au Naturel brand in 2008. Come and discover this new hotel whose eco-environmental concept includes every aspect, from the walls of your room to the cooking of the Chef. For your well-being, the Hostellerie is completely non smoking.

Enjoy the hotel privileged location to go in search of the Alsace area and all the activities it has to offer.

Hostellerie St Barnabe has been granted the Hôtel au Naturel label, thus guarantying use of nature-friendly materials for all renovation works and a cuisine based on natural produce.

Rooms

The hotel features 27 quiet, cosy and stylish rooms and suites with a large bed (160 x 200 cm) or a double bed (90 x 200 cm).

All the rooms have classic interior design and are fully equipped with flat-screen TV with international channels.

The rooms on the garden side are also equipped with a desk.

This very attractive small hotel is set adjacant to a quiet road through the woods, a few minutes drive from the nearest town. You can walk straight out of the hotel onto signposted walks around the woods. Parts of the hotel have been superbly refurbished, so the key element to a successful stay is to request one of the refurbished bedrooms in the main part of the hotel. The receptionists are most helpful in this respect. Click on "discover our rooms" on the home page to see pictures. Our refurbished "Grand Confort" room was spacious, very attractively decorated to a high standard, and very clean, as was the ensuite bathroom. We peeked into a Suite, and it looked gorgeous. For those of you who are shower fanatics, you may be somewhat frustrated that the shower incorporated in the bath is handheld rather than wall mounted - a disappointing design fault. I decided it wasn't the end of the world, the rest of the bathroom was so well done. The corridor for the rooms was equally attractive refurbished, and the bedroom doors have exquisite painted decorations in the local style - see the photo on the homepage of thehotel's website. The Restaurant and Lounge areas have also been refurbished and again to a very good and attractive standard in keeping with the alpine hunting lodge style of the hotel. We ate in the Restaurant on two evenings , were impressed with the varied menu choice, and delighted with the very high standard of the food served - quite superb. The wines too were excellent. Breakfast was fine - there was a very good variety of cold foods offered. However, you may have a delay in the queue for the coffee machine which could only make one cup at a time, and was slow, though it did make very good coffee. The proprietors should consider making a fresh cafetiere for each table as the guests arrive, it would be a big and easy improvement. Throughout our stay the service could not have been bettered, all staff were most welcoming and helpful. When staying in the main hotel, there are two areas you will encounter which have not yet been refurbished, the stairway up to the first floor bedrooms, and the breakfast room. Yes, they are somewhat shabby, and yes, the windows do need cleaning - but you will be so pleased by the other areas, you probaby won't mind too much. Hopefully the proprietors will tackle these areas in the next stage of their investment in this attractive hotel, and we wish them the best of luck, they deserve it!
